This furniture uses light colored woods to help use as much light and space in a room as possible. It is great for small areas. It started around the 1950's and became mass produced so the cost of the furniture really came down in no time. It is a form of the Arts and Crafts movement. With simple, fluid lines, this furniture is appealing to a lot of people nowadays.

The materials that are used in Vintage Danish Modern Furniture are teak, pine, beech and ash. These are all native to Scandinavia. A lot of the furniture was actually made with pressed wood, though, and the finishes were darker and less traditional. Sometimes you can find it painted in white but this is not as common.

Since this period was majorly influenced by the art deco period, many of the pieces include chrome, steel, leather, glass and aluminum. They tend to be organic and the furniture tends to have fluid lines. This is a similar to the new modern look that people are going for today. This is why this furniture is so popular right now.
